My name is Aron Imandikromo, and I convert food into 3D models. Today, I created a Fruit Cookie using 120 photographs. I took the pictures with my Sony A7 III camera and Zeiss 50mm f1.4 lens to capture the most precise details. Then, I used Agisoft Metashape to create a Photoscan from these images. Next, I retopologized the model in Zbrush and created three levels of detail. After editing, I unwrapped the model's UV map and made textures using Agisoft Metashape and Photoshop. Finally, I rendered the final image with Cinema 4D and Octane render. When you purchase this model, you will also receive a free Cinema 4D scene file used to create these renders.
